When an ADATA USB flash drive becomes unreadable or displays errors like "Write Protected" or "No Media," it often indicates a firmware or controller-level glitch. Many of these drives utilize controllers from Silicon Motion (SMI). To restore functionality, ADATA provides a specialized, free tool called USB Flash Drive Online Recovery. Key Features of ADATA USB Online Recovery
This official utility is designed specifically for ADATA products to resolve common software-related failures.
Firmware Updates: Automatically detects and updates the drive's firmware to the latest version.
Deep Recovery: Can fix up to 80% of software glitches, including issues where the drive is recognized by the system but cannot read or write data.
Simple Interface: Offers a one-click solution; you simply connect the drive and start the process.
Cost: Completely free to download from the ADATA Support Page. How to Use the Silicon Motion Recovery Tool
If your ADATA drive uses a Silicon Motion controller (common in models like the UV128 or S102), follow these steps to use the recovery utility:
Download the Utility: Visit the official ADATA Download Center and look for the "USB Flash Drive Online Recovery" tool.
Ensure Internet Access: This utility requires a stable internet connection because it downloads the specific firmware needed for your drive's serial number during the process.
Run as Administrator: Right-click the tool and select "Run as Administrator" to ensure it has the necessary permissions to access the USB port and disk controllers.
Start Recovery: Once the drive is detected, click the recovery button. Note: This process will typically format the drive, erasing all existing data to restore factory functionality. Alternative Manual Fixes
If the online recovery tool does not resolve the issue, you can try these standard Windows methods:
Error Checking Tool: Right-click the drive in File Explorer > Properties > Tools > Check. This can repair minor file system errors.
Command Prompt (CHKDSK): Open CMD as an administrator and type chkdsk X: /f (replacing X with your drive letter) to scan for and fix bad sectors.
Device Manager Update: Right-click the Start button > Device Manager. Find your drive under "Disk drives," right-click it, and select Update driver to ensure the latest Windows drivers are installed. Professional Data Recovery Восстановление флешки A-Data

This query targets a class of specialized software known as an MPTool (Mass Production Tool). These are factory-level programs used by manufacturers to program flash drives, but they are highly sought after by advanced users to revive dead drives. Key Features of SMI MPTools:
Low-Level Formatting: Forces a format on drives that cannot be formatted via standard Windows menus or show up as "RAW" or "No Media".
Firmware Rewriting: Overwrites a corrupted internal instruction set (firmware) that is preventing the computer from communicating with the drive.
Bad Sector Shielding: Scans the raw NAND memory of the flash drive and maps out broken parts so the computer stops trying to write data to them.
Partition Manipulation: Allows creating hidden partitions, making the flash drive emulate a CD-ROM drive (AutoRun), or setting up write-protection. ⚠️ Important Warnings
If you are looking to download and use this specific software, proceed with extreme caution:
Guaranteed Data Loss: Running a mass production tool will instantly erase everything on the flash drive. It does not "repair" files; it resets the hardware.
Bricking Hazard: If you use an MPTool version that does not exactly match your Silicon Motion controller model (e.g., SM3257, SM3267), you can permanently brick the drive.
Malware Risk: Silicon Motion does not officially provide MPTools to the public. Any website hosting these files is a third-party enthusiast site or a forum (like USBDev or FlashBoot). Ensure you have strong antivirus software active before attempting to download. Download Center-Silicon Motion

ADATA USB Flash Disk Utility (often associated with Silicon Motion controllers like the one indicated by your string) is a maintenance tool used to repair and restore
ADATA flash drives that are corrupted, inaccessible, or showing "No Media". Key Utility Features Low-Level Formatting
: Forces a deep format of the drive to bypass file system errors that standard Windows or Mac tools cannot fix. Firmware Re-flashing
: Reinstalls the internal software (firmware) of the Silicon Motion (SMI) controller, which is often the cause of "write-protected" or "unrecognized" drive errors. Drive Restoration
: Resets the drive to its factory settings, which can resolve persistent speed drops or recognition issues. S.M.A.R.T. Monitoring
: Some versions allow you to check the health, temperature, and remaining lifespan of the NAND flash memory. Secure Erase
: Permanently wipes data from the drive beyond standard deletion, ensuring it cannot be recovered. Silicon Power Application Software-File Download-Silicon Power

If you are struggling with a slow or "write-protected" Silicon Motion (SMI) USB drive, the Extra Speed A-Data 1166682780 Utility is often the specific tool needed to revive it.
Silicon Motion controllers are found in many ADATA, Lexar, and PNY drives. When the firmware glitches, the drive may become unreadable. This utility helps re-initialize the controller to factory settings. 🛠️ Key Features of the Utility
Low-Level Format: Wipes the controller's settings to bypass "Disk is Write Protected" errors.
Speed Optimization: Realigns partitions to improve data transfer rates.
Firmware Repair: Reinstalls the microcode required for the PC to recognize the hardware.
Capacity Restore: Fixes issues where a 64GB drive suddenly shows as only 8MB. 📋 How to Use the SMI Utility
Before starting, back up any files if the drive is still readable; this process erases all data.
Identify your Chipset: Download a tool like ChipGenius to confirm your Controller is SMI (Silicon Motion).
Run as Admin: Right-click the .exe file and select "Run as Administrator."
Plug in the Drive: The utility should automatically detect the USB in one of the "Port" boxes. Scan/Start: Click the "Start" or "Factory Flash" button.
Wait for Green: Do not unplug the drive until the status bar turns green or says "OK." ⚠️ Important Safety Tips
Check the VID/PID: Ensure your hardware ID matches the tool’s database to avoid "bricking" the device.
Use a Rear Port: If using a desktop, plug the drive directly into the motherboard (back) rather than a front-panel hub.
Antivirus: Some recovery tools trigger false positives. Ensure you download from a reputable source. 🚀 Alternative Troubleshooting
